Can I replace the router with a fiber optic cable from a telecom company

Yes, you can replace your router when using fiber optic internet, but it must be compatible with the ISP-provided Optical Network Terminal (ONT) and support high-speed Ethernet connections.How Fiber Internet WorksFiber optic internet delivers data via light signals through fiber cables. Unlike cable or DSL, it does not use a traditional modem. Instead, your ISP installs an Optical Network Terminal (ONT), which converts the fiber signal into an Ethernet connection that your router can use . The ONT is typically installed inside your home or at a central point in your building.Using Your Own RouterYou can connect almost any modern router to the ONT, provided it has a Gigabit Ethernet WAN port to handle the high-speed connection . Routers designed for DSL or cable with phone line or coaxial inputs will not work. For optimal performance, especially on plans exceeding 1 Gbps, a Wi-Fi 6 or 6E router is recommended to avoid bottlenecks and ensure efficient device management .Steps to Replace Your RouterConfirm ONT Setup: Ensure your ISP has installed and activated the ONT.Check Compatibility: Verify your router has a Gigabit WAN port and supports the speed tier of your fiber plan .Connect Router: Use an Ethernet cable to connect the ONT to your router's WAN port .Configure Settings: Access the router's admin panel to update VLAN, DHCP, or PPPoE settings if required by your ISP .Test Connection: Run speed tests to confirm you are achieving the expected fiber speeds.ConsiderationsSome ISPs may have authentication or configuration requirements, so check for any restrictions before replacing the router .Upgrading to a modern router can improve Wi-Fi coverage, reduce latency, and support more devices, especially if your current router is older than three years .Keep in mind that while you can use your own router, the ONT provided by the ISP cannot be replaced with a standard cable modem . By following these steps and ensuring compatibility, you can successfully replace your ISP's router and potentially enhance your home network performance with fiber optic internet.
